The function of the cast iron water pump gate valve
Cast iron water pump gate valves are primarily used in the pipelines of water pump systems, serving as shut-off valves to control the flow or cessation of the medium (such as water). Their key functions include:
- **Full-on/off control**: The opening and closing of the gate plate allow for complete connection or interruption of the water flow in the pipeline. This is ideal for water pump systems that require frequent opening and closing, ensuring reliable isolation of the water flow.
- **Bidirectional flow support**: These valves enable two-way flow of the medium through the pipeline with minimal resistance, which helps reduce energy loss and improve the efficiency of the water pump system.
